Mobile Wound Care in Encino

Encino sits in the heart of the southern San Fernando Valley along the Ventura Boulevard corridor, a comfortable, established neighborhood split between the flats north toward the 101 and the desirable hillside streets of Royal Oaks and the area south of the Boulevard climbing toward Mulholland. It's a neighborhood with a notable older population and a large, long-settled Persian and Jewish community, and our clinicians see a steady mix of wounds shaped by that demographic: venous leg ulcers and pressure injuries in seniors, diabetic foot ulcers, and post-surgical wounds in patients recovering after procedures at the local Valley hospitals. Our licensed physicians and nurse practitioners see patients across the whole area: the condos and apartments along Ventura Boulevard, the family streets of Encino Park in the flats, and the winding hillside homes of Royal Oaks and the blocks south of the Boulevard. Encino has its own community hospital, but for a frail or unsteady patient the trip is still the obstacle — Valley traffic on Ventura Boulevard, summer heat, and hilly streets all make getting an older patient to a weekly wound-clinic appointment difficult, and that difficulty is exactly what lets a wound slip off its healing track. Home-based care removes the trip and keeps the treatment consistent. Encino is home to one of the Valley's largest Iranian American communities as well as a substantial Jewish population, with Farsi and Hebrew commonly heard alongside English, Spanish, and Russian. Our coordination team arranges interpreter support when scheduling so dressing-change steps, offloading instructions, and infection warning signs are understood by the patient and the family members providing daily care. We coordinate with discharge planning teams at Encino Hospital, Providence Cedars-Sinai Tarzana, and Sherman Oaks Hospital so patients leaving with a surgical wound, pressure injury, or diabetic ulcer transition to physician-led care at home without a gap. Wound measurements, photographs, and encounter notes go back to the discharging team and the patient's primary care physician after every visit.
